首页
Preview

0基础入门•AI编程实战行动营

微信图片_20260110152153_10_21.jpg 我的实操之旅:AI 编程实战行动营,解锁智能编程核心能力 在软件工程领域,一场静默的革命正在发生。当大语言模型(LLM)首次通过代码生成测试时,许多开发者感到恐慌,担心饭碗不保;但随着技术沉淀,大家逐渐意识到:AI 不会取代开发者,但“会使用 AI 的开发者”必将取代“不会使用 AI 的开发者”。带着对这一趋势的敬畏与探索欲,我报名参加了“AI 编程实战行动营”。这一路走来的实操之旅,不仅是对工具的熟练过程,更是一场思维模式的重塑,让我真正解锁了智能编程时代的核心能力。 一、 思维跃迁:从“码农”到“架构师”的转变 入营的第一天,导师便给我们泼了一盆冷水:AI 编程绝不是简单地对着聊天框输入“帮我写个贪吃蛇”那么简单。真正的核心能力,在于“将模糊的业务需求转化为精准的技术指令”,即 Prompt Engineering(提示词工程)。 在实操初期,我习惯了直接甩给 AI 一个模糊的需求,结果生成的代码往往结构混乱、难以维护。在行动营的指导下,我开始学习像架构师一样思考。在让 AI 动手之前,我必须先在脑海中构建出系统蓝图:数据结构如何设计?模块间如何解耦?异常处理机制是什么?当我将这些作为“上下文”喂给 AI 时,它生成的不再是零散的片段,而是符合工程规范的模块化代码。我深刻体会到,在 AI 时代,开发者的核心价值不再是敲击键盘的速度,而是逻辑构建的能力和对技术全局的把控力。 二、 拒绝黑盒:代码审查与批判性思维 行动营中最大的误区陷阱便是“无脑信任”。很多同学在 AI 生成代码后直接复制粘贴,结果导致项目充满隐患。为了解锁真正的实战能力,我们必须掌握“AI 代码审查”这一技能。 在一次实战项目中,AI 生成了一个看似完美的数据库连接类。但按照营里教授的“批判性阅读法”,我没有直接运行,而是逐行检查其逻辑。果然,我发现在高并发场景下,该连接池存在资源泄漏的风险。我随即引导 AI:“请检查这段代码在并发情况下的资源释放逻辑,并优化它。”AI 迅速给出了修正方案。这次经历让我明白,AI 是一个拥有极高智商但偶尔会“一本正经胡说八道”的实习生。作为“导师”,我们必须保持清醒的头脑,具备阅读和理解每一行代码的能力,才能驾驭这个强大的工具,而不是沦为它的附庸。 三、 复杂系统驾驭:Agent 协作与自动化构建 随着课程的深入,我们挑战了更复杂的任务——构建一个全栈应用。单一的 Prompt 已经无法满足需求,这时“多智能体”协作的概念成为了关键。我学会了如何将一个复杂的系统拆解为前端 Agent、后端 Agent 和测试 Agent。 通过配置,我让后端 Agent 专注于 API 接口的定义与数据库交互,前端 Agent 专注于组件的交互逻辑,测试 Agent 则负责编写单元测试用例并反馈 Bug。最神奇的是,这些 Agent 之间可以自主沟通:当前端发现接口字段不对时,它会自动“吐槽”给后端,后端修改后再通知前端更新。看着屏幕上代码自动流转、自我修复,仿佛有一个虚拟的研发团队在为我夜以继日地工作。这种通过配置工作流来驱动软件开发的方式,极大地提升了开发效率,让我尝到了自动化工程的甜头。 四、 结语:新时代的入场券 回顾这段 AI 编程实战行动营的旅程,收获的不仅仅是几个可运行的项目,更是对“程序员”身份的重新定义。我不再将自己束缚在重复的 CRUD(增删改查)代码中,而是将精力释放到了更有价值的业务逻辑创新、系统架构设计以及用户体验优化上。 解锁智能编程核心能力,实际上是解锁了一种“人机共生”的工作范式。AI 负责繁重的执行与细节填充,而我们负责方向、创意与质量把控。这场实操之旅只是一个开始,未来的软件世界,将由那些懂得与 AI 共舞的开发者主宰。而我,已经握紧了这张通往未来的入场券。

版权声明:本文内容由TeHub注册用户自发贡献,版权归原作者所有,TeHub社区不拥有其著作权,亦不承担相应法律责任。 如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。

点赞(0)
收藏(0)
1
暂无描述

评论(0)

添加评论